Smoking in England to drop below 20% for first time in a century

According to leading academic Professor Robert West smoking among England’s adult population is set to drop below 20 per cent for the first time in a century.

Professor Robert West, from University College London, who co-heads the Smoking Toolkit Study, said: ‘2013 is going to be, almost without doubt, the first year for a hundred years where we’re solidly below 20 per cent smoking prevalence in England’.

In Warwickshire we have a split position with smoking rates in the South already below 20% but areas in the North much higher. Our aim is to reduce smoking even further.
